Original Description
James Campbell Noble’s Low Tide captures the serene yet dynamic beauty of a coastal landscape at ebb tide. Painted in the late 19th to early 20th century, the work reflects Noble’s mastery of maritime themes, blending realism with subtle romantic undertones typical of the period. The composition likely portrays Scotland’s rugged shoreline, where receding waters reveal glistening sands and weathered rocks, bathed in soft, diffused light. Noble’s precise brushwork and keen attention to natural detail place him among Britain’s distinguished plein-air painters, alongside contemporaries like the Glasgow Boys. While not as widely celebrated as some peers, his works, including Low Tide, offer a quieter, introspective counterpoint to the grander traditions of Victorian marine painting, making them valuable for understanding regional landscape art’s evolution.
